Reflections After The Hurricane
Photo by Davide Cantelli on Unsplash

Forces of nature

beg the human to question

what powers we hold

within the universe of god's hands

:

Disasters force humans

to demand and question

"Where was god when I needed them?"

:

In miserable desperation

they look for answers in all the places

besides within and around them

:

Tears welling up in her throat

Words croaking from her lips

"It was a disturbance in the force."

"God looked away for a second

and something terrible happened."

:

That's where she was wrong

because that something terrible

was also god

:

The disturbance in the force

and the force itself

:

God is the calm

God is the storm

:

God is everything

and nothing

all in one

:

God is the light

God is the dark

:

The absence

and presence

of every moment in time

and before time began

:

God is

where we come from

and where we go

:

It's who we are

and who we aren't

:

It's what makes us similar

and sets us apart

:

God is the wrath

as much as the healing

:

God is simply the vibration

flowing through all things

in existence
